Theme 1c
b - minor

Click to play this theme.

Theme 1c is probably the most soaring, melodic and song-like theme of all of Brahms' writing in Movement 1. Originally heard in the cello, and then restated in the violin (at which point it starts to become slightly transitional), theme 1c's melody could not be better orchestrated than within the string section. This is the case both for the exposition and the recapitulation (which keep to the same instrumentation).
